Ankeny, Iowa appears in the CMS National Plan and Provider Enumeration System with 1,143 registered healthcare providers spanning 20 distinct NUCC-taxonomy specialties. This count includes every individual clinician who has applied for an NPI and listed a practice address in Ankeny — physicians, dentists, nurse practitioners, physician assistants, chiropractors, physical therapists, optometrists, psychologists, podiatrists, and every other credentialed provider type CMS tracks. It does not measure hospital beds, urgent-care capacity, or whether a given clinic is accepting new patients; it measures the pool of professionals with current NPI enrollment and a Ankeny practice location on file.
The provider mix in Ankeny is weighted toward Behavior Technician (143 clinicians, followed by Physical Therapist with 112 and Pharmacist with 82). That distribution reflects how NPPES records specialty: providers self-select a primary taxonomy code, so a family physician who also practices geriatrics will show up under whichever NUCC code they registered first.
